NEOLITHIC SCRAPER (TOOL)
A Neolithic thumbnail scraper of translucent grey tertiary flint. It has a white-grey patina on the dorsal face. It is sub oval in plan with a pronounced bulb of percussion on the ventral face terminating in a hinge fracture at the distal end.
